Personal protective equipment, or PPE, is another key part of our safety process. Depending on the job, this may include gloves, high-visibility clothing, sturdy footwear, and other protective items that support safe handling. PPE helps reduce the risk of slips, cuts, and strain while also improving visibility and awareness on busy streets or loading areas.
We choose PPE based on the nature of the move and the environment involved. For example, items being carried in wet weather may require extra grip, while jobs involving outdoor access may benefit from reflective clothing. This practical use of protective gear supports a safer experience for staff and customers alike.

Our risk assessment process begins before any item is lifted. We review the property layout, access points, item size, and any possible hazards such as narrow stairs, poor lighting, loose flooring, or busy parking conditions. By identifying risks early, we can decide on the safest method for the move and avoid unnecessary complications.
This process is not about paperwork alone; it is about practical decision-making. If an item is especially heavy or fragile, we may plan for additional handling support, more suitable packing, or a different loading sequence. In a Tooting van and man service, this level of preparation helps keep the move efficient while reducing the chance of damage or injury.
We also reassess conditions as the move progresses. If weather changes, access becomes difficult, or an item requires more care than expected, the plan can be adjusted.
